Guli Tech PC02 Wireless Controller Adapter

Product Information

The product is an adapter that allows users to connect gaming controllers to their consoles using a USB port. It supports both King Kong controllers and XBOX controllers. The adapter operates on the GFSK /4-DQSP 8DQSPBT frequency range of 2400MHz-2483.5MHz. This device complies with part 15 of the FCC Rules, ensuring that it meets the required standards for electromagnetic interference.

Product Usage Instructions

  1. Plug the adapter into a USB port on the console.
  2. Long press the pairing button on the side of the adapter for 3 seconds. The indicator light will flash quickly, indicating that it has entered pairing mode.
  3. Start the gaming controller and long-press its pairing button on the side to enter pairing mode. For King Kong controllers, the LED indicator will scroll, while for XBOX controllers, it will flash quickly.
  4. The adapter indicator will turn steady once the pairing is successful, indicating that the controller is now connected to the console.

Note: Ensure that the adapter is not co-located or operated in conjunction with any other antenna or transmitter to avoid interference issues.
